The value of an 1881 five-dollar gold coin (Liberty Head Half Eagle) varies significantly depending on its condition and whether it’s a regular strike or a proof strike.

  • Circulated condition: Between $910 and $990, according to the NGC Price Guide as of August 2025.
  • Uncirculated condition: Can range significantly. For example, some sources show coins in excellent uncirculated condition selling for as much as $19,500.
  • Only 42 proofs were struck in 1881, and perhaps 15-20 still exist.
  • These coins are extremely rare and considerably more valuable.
  • For example, the 1881 $5 PR (proof) has a value range of $8,750 – $101,000.
  • A deeper cameo version, the 1881 $5 PR CAM , ranges from $13,000 – $121,000.
  • A top-graded specimen, the 1881 Liberty Head $2.5 PR66+ Deep Cameo , is listed for $95,000.
  • No mintmark (Philadelphia): Over 5.7 million coins minted, making them more common.
  • “CC” (Carson City): Only 13,886 minted, making them significantly rarer. Values start around $1,750.
  • “S” (San Francisco): 969,000 minted. Values can be found in the $910-$990 range for circulated condition and as high as $30,000 for pristine uncirculated coins.
  • Rare varieties: There are also specific varieties like the 1881 Final “1” over “0” error, with values starting around $1,104.
  • Condition/Grade: The better the coin’s condition (higher grade), the more valuable it will be.
  • Mintmark: Coins from the Carson City mint (CC) are rarer and generally more valuable than those from the Philadelphia mint (no mintmark).
  • Rarity/Mintage: Proof coins and coins with lower mintage numbers are rarer and fetch higher prices.
  • Desirability: Certain varieties or coins with strong “eye appeal” can be more sought after by collectors, further driving up the price.

Note: The market for coins can fluctuate, and prices listed here are based on information from August 2025. It’s always best to consult with a reputable coin dealer or authenticator for a precise valuation of your specific coin.
